Are you overcome?

Life promises hills to climb, piles to sort, loads to carry, and seemingly unending thankless tasks. They can bury us. We can complain about them. We can see them as enemies. We can fear them. Or, we can overcome them.

We don’t have to let our circumstances — our Rocky Mountains, our dark valleys — depress us, send us into hiding, or cause us to go to war.

We can walk with Jesus on the path God has prepared for us. We can have a prayer conversation with Him that never ends, telling Him our every challenge, speaking aloud our trust in His care for us. We can thank Him for the good plan we believe we are a part of.

The Bible is clear: our trials are not more than we can endure. We can overcome.

Overcoming involves living our faith — making it a vibrant, growing thing. If we live out an honest belief that God is bigger than all we have coming at us, if we grow our spirit beneath our battered bodies, we will conquer.

Claim the promise of today’s verse. You can overcome whatever the world throws your way. God cares for you. When you overcome, He has a glorious eternal reward waiting!
